radv/ac: add support for multi sample image coords
This just adds the nir->llvm support, enabling the extension causes some failures on llvm 3.9 at least, but this code seems fine. NIR passes the sampler in src[1].x, and we LLVM/SI requires it as the last parameters in the coords (coord[2] for 2D, coord[3] for 2DArray).
